Common Warning Lights and Interpretations



Identify usual caution lights in your automobile and comprehend their significances to ensure risk-free driving.

One of the most typical caution lights consist of the check engine light, which signals concerns with the engine or exhausts system. If this light begins, it's important to have your lorry inspected promptly.

The oil stress alerting light suggests low oil stress, needing instant focus to avoid engine damage.

A blinking battery light could recommend a defective charging system, potentially leaving you stranded if not resolved.

The tire pressure monitoring system (TPMS) light informs you to low tire pressure, impacting car stability and gas effectiveness. Ignoring this might bring about unsafe driving problems.

The ABS light shows a problem with the anti-lock stopping system, endangering your ability to quit quickly in emergencies.

DIY Troubleshooting Tips



If you observe a warning light on your dashboard, there are a few DIY troubleshooting tips you can attempt before seeking expert help.

The primary step is to consult your auto's manual to recognize what the details warning light suggests. Often the problem can be as basic as a loosened gas cap activating the check engine light. Tightening up the gas cap may solve the trouble.

One more usual problem is a low battery, which can cause numerous cautioning lights. Examining the battery connections for deterioration and ensuring they're secure might fix the issue.



If a warning light persists, you can try resetting it by separating the car's battery for a few minutes and afterwards reconnecting it. Furthermore, examining your lorry's fluid degrees, such as oil, coolant, and brake fluid, can aid repair warning lights associated with these systems.
